What are the symptoms of an infected cervical polyp
A:Symptoms include abnormally heavy periods (menorrhagia), abnormal vaginal bleeding, and white or yellow mucus (leukorrhea). ChaCha [ Source: http://www.chacha.com/question/what-are-the-symptoms-of-an-infected-cervical-polyp ]
